Abstract

The invention discloses a kind of for removing the preparation method of the biological adsorption agent of Heavy Metals in Waters ion, at low cost using bowl mandarin orange as raw material, and is easy to get, while bowl mandarin orange is a kind of biological material, very friendly to environment, degradable, not will cause secondary pollution.Mouldy processing first is carried out to bowl orange peel, its own will appear some holes, bowl mandarin orange after will be mouldy cleans drying, it is then ground to bowl mandarin orange powder, then bowl mandarin orange powder is activated, activating solution selects potassium hydroxide aqueous solution, can obviously increase by the pore quantity on the activating solution treated its surface of bowl mandarin orange powder, specific surface area significantly increases, and greatly improves its adsorption capacity;Acid-base neutralization is first carried out after activation, then filtering and washing is dry.Bowl mandarin orange powder after drying carries out high temperature cabonization processing, is 900-1100 DEG C by the temperature setting of atmosphere furnace, and the processing time is 3-5h;Final biological adsorption agent obtained reaches 80% or more to the removal rate of the heavy metal ion in water, and purifying water effect is very good.

Background technique
With the rapid development of economy, the living standard of the people increasingly improves, but it is dirty consequently also to produce a series of environment Dye and water pollution.Unprocessed be stolen of a large amount of industrial wastewater is discharged into rivers,lakes and seas, to cause a large amount of water bodys contaminated, loses Go the original value and effect of water body, water shortage situation is increasingly serious, per capita freshwater resources less than the world per capita 1/4.It is dirty at present The heavy metal of dye water body mainly has mercury, lead and cadmium etc., these substances cannot be degraded by microorganisms after entering water body, through food chain Enrichment 1,100 times can increase content in higher organism step by step, eventually enter into human body, cause no small wound to human body Evil.Water pollution has become one of environmental issue instantly urgently to be resolved.
In the prior art, heavy metal ion mainly is adsorbed using substances such as Carbon fibe, carbon nanotube, graphenes, from And achieve the purpose that water purification;Although effect is preferable, the preparation cost of these materials is high, and economic value is low, can not really promote With it is universal, and be easy to cause secondary pollution.

To achieve the above object, the present invention provides following technical solutions:One kind is for removing Heavy Metals in Waters ion Biological adsorption agent preparation method, include the following steps:
Step 1:Bowl orange peel is cleaned, is then placed in 80 DEG C of baking ovens and dries;The bowl orange peel after drying is put into mortar again Bowl mandarin orange powder is made in middle grinding;
Step 2:Activating solution is configured, the activating solution is the KOH aqueous solution of 0.5mol/L;Bowl mandarin orange powder is immersed in work Change in liquid and be uniformly mixed, obtains suspension;Then suspension is put into reaction vessel, then by reaction vessel be put into baking oven into Row heat treatment;
Step 3:By the suspension elder generation acid-base neutralization after heat treatment, is then filtered, washed and dried, activated Bowl mandarin orange powder afterwards;
Step 4:The bowl mandarin orange powder after activation is put into progress high temperature cabonization processing in atmosphere furnace again, after carbonization treatment To biological adsorption agent.
The bowl orange peel will carry out mouldy processing, and concrete mode is that bowl orange peel is placed on 26-30 DEG C, and air humidity is In the environment of 75-80%, place 20-30 days.
Every 10ml activating solution impregnates 0.1-0.2g bowl mandarin orange powder in step 2.
The concrete mode being uniformly mixed in step 2, which refers to, is mixed 10-20min in the case where revolving speed is 100rad/min.
The concrete mode being heat-treated in step 2 is to set oven temperature to 170-190 DEG C, and the processing time is 4-6h.
The concrete mode of acid-base neutralization is the aqueous hydrochloric acid solution that 0.1mol/L is added dropwise in step 3, until suspension PH is 7.
The specific method of the high temperature cabonization processing is by 900-1100 DEG C of atmosphere furnace temperature setting, and the processing time is 3- 5h。
The preceding 10min of high temperature cabonization processing is being carried out in step 4, protective gas is constantly passed through into atmosphere furnace until carbon Processing terminate for change, and the flow for being passed through protective gas is 0.3L/min.
The protective gas is any one in nitrogen, argon gas and helium.

Specific embodiment
Embodiment 1:It is a kind of for removing the preparation method of the biological adsorption agent of Heavy Metals in Waters ion, including following step Suddenly:
Step 1:10g bowl orange peel is placed on 28 DEG C, in the environment of air humidity is 80%, it is mouldy to place progress in 25 days Processing;Then the bowl orange peel after will be mouldy, which is cleaned to be put into baking oven, dries, and drying temperature is 80 DEG C, drying time 2h;Drying After be put into mortar and grind 15min, obtain bowl mandarin orange powder;
Step 2:Activating solution is configured, activating solution is the KOH aqueous solution of 0.5mol/L;Then 0.5g bowl is made in step 1 Mandarin orange powder immerses in 30ml activating solution, and 15min is mixed in the case where revolving speed is 300rad/min, obtains suspension;By suspension It being put into reaction kettle, then reaction kettle is put into baking oven and is heat-treated, oven temperature is set as 180 DEG C, and the processing time is 5h, It is cooled to room temperature after reaction;
Step 3:Reaction kettle is taken out, suspension is poured into beaker, the hydrochloric acid that 0.1mol/L is then added dropwise is water-soluble Liquid, until the PH of suspension is 7;Then filtering and washing is carried out to suspension, when washing is first cleaned one time with deionized water, then is used Washes of absolute alcohol one time;It is dried after washing with vacuum drier, drying temperature is 60 DEG C, and drying time 10min is obtained To the bowl mandarin orange powder of activation;
Step 4:Bowl mandarin orange powder made from step 3 is put into porcelain boat, then porcelain boat is put into atmosphere furnace;First by argon gas It is passed through in atmosphere furnace with the flow of 0.3L/min, ventilation carries out high temperature cabonization processing to bowl mandarin orange powder again after ten minutes, wherein gas Atmosphere furnace temperature is set as 1000 DEG C, and the processing time is 4h, and when carbonization treatment need to be passed through always argon gas, and after treatment is cooled to Room temperature obtains biological adsorption agent.

Suction-operated detection:The solution that concentration is 100ppm is configured with leaded heavy metallic salt first, then by 0.5g Sample immerses in 10ml solution, filters after impregnating 30 minutes, obtains filtrate, with the plumbum ion concentration in ICP measurement filtrate.
The solution that concentration is 100ppm is configured with mercurous heavy metallic salt first, it is molten that 0.5g sample is then immersed 10ml It in liquid, is filtered after impregnating 30 minutes, obtains filtrate, with the ion concentration of mercury in ICP measurement filtrate.
The solution that concentration is 100ppm is configured with the heavy metallic salt containing cadmium first, it is molten that 0.5g sample is then immersed 10ml It in liquid, is filtered after impregnating 30 minutes, obtains filtrate, with the concentration of cadmium ions in ICP measurement filtrate.

In the present invention, mouldy processing first is carried out to bowl orange peel, specific processing mode is that bowl orange peel is placed on 26-30 DEG C, in the environment of air humidity is 75-80%, place 20-30 days;Bowl orange peel is under the action of mould, it may occur that some oxidations Reduction reaction, so that the molecular structure of its own changes, while its own there is also hole, this is conducive to, this is advantageous Heavy metal ion in adsorbed water body is also ready for subsequent activation processing.Bowl mandarin orange after will be mouldy cleans drying, so After be ground into bowl mandarin orange powder, the purpose of grinding is to increase the specific surface area of bowl mandarin orange, improves activation effect;Then to bowl mandarin orange powder into Row is activated, and as one of innovation of the invention, activating solution selects potassium hydroxide aqueous solution, passes through embodiment 2 and comparative example 1 It compares, KOH ratio NaOH has stronger activation capacity, more micropores can be generated in activation process, so that specific surface Product, Kong Rong are obviously increased.It can be obviously increased by the pore quantity on the activating solution treated its surface of bowl mandarin orange powder, specific surface Product significantly increases, and greatly improves its adsorption capacity;Acid-base neutralization is first carried out after activation, is then filtered, is washed, is dry, into The purpose of row acid-base neutralization is to prevent KOH from can impact to subsequent carbonization treatment.
Bowl mandarin orange powder after drying carries out high temperature cabonization processing, concrete mode be bowl mandarin orange powder is put into porcelain boat, then Porcelain boat is put into atmosphere furnace, high temperature cabonization processing is carried out to bowl mandarin orange powder;Before carbonization treatment, it is necessary to be held into atmosphere furnace Continuous to be constantly passed through argon gas, argon gas plays the role of protection to bowl mandarin orange powder, prevents oxygen or carbon dioxide pair in air Carbonization treatment interferes;It is 1000 DEG C by the temperature setting of atmosphere furnace as another new wound point of the invention, the processing time is 4h;By embodiment 2 it is found that preferable by the absorption property of the condition treated bowl mandarin orange powder compared with comparative example 2-5; Bowl mandarin orange powder after carbonization treatment, which will become, becomes biomass carbon, will appear more hole and larger on biomass carbon Specific surface area, there is very strong suction-operated to the heavy metal ion in water body, while also extending the holding time.Final system The biological adsorption agent obtained reaches 80% or more to the removal rate of the heavy metal ion in water, and purifying water effect is very good, being capable of conduct A kind of water-purifying material use, while the biological material is easy degradation, it is environmentally friendly, it has good market prospects, is easy to It promotes.
